    Hi all,
    I forgot I had these, just found them looking for something else (ain't that the way):). Since they are from Ucluelet, I think I'm safe in saying they Nootka souvenir pieces. Not the big abalone shells, only 3 3/4"L. I don't think they are very old, maybe within the last 20 years? I've never seen items like these before, pretty cool looking to me.
    in the link is one that also says Ucluelet, but it looks older to me:)
    any information appreciated
    thanks for looking:)

    I'm not sure about the not needing more than one....my wife is quite fond of these, and also likes ones that have interesting words. Sometimes one finds them over other types of shells, such as the large moon snail. My wife found one made over a very large barnacle, "Ucluelet, to Father."
